So as I walked in I noticed a gift with purchase for Ulta cosmetics. If you bought $21.50 worth of Ulta brand cosmetics you got a full makeup bag of makeup. As I was spending a gift card and not cash, I went for it. I absolutely love some of it, the rest is just meh. So here we go!
First off here is what came in the bag and the look I put together with it.
 I used the eye shadow palette, brow tint, lip stick, eyeliner and mascara for this look.
Let's start with the bad.
The eyeliner was disappointing. It is dual ended with a gray and a purple. It was very dry even after I warmed it in my decolletage. OK. Boobs. I used the gray because I wanted a softer look, but I may go over it with my regular black because it's just not great.
The mascara wasn't my favorite either. I'm not a fan of the hard plastic spoolie in a mascara. It didn't pull out a lot of product and I didn't love the formula.
The matte colors in the eyeshadow palette are just OK. Nothing great but not terrible.
The lipstick wasn't very pigmented and very creamy. If I eat or even talk while wearing it it slides all around my mouth and when you have tiny lips it's just a terrible look. Although the color was nice so I may just use it on the inside of my lips for a gradient look.

Now for the good!
I was very pleasantly surprised by the shimmer colors in the eyeshadow palette. They are creamy and blendable and look like molten metal. So gorgeous.

I also like the brow tint in medium. It has an itty bitty spoolie brush applicator so it's very precise.

The powder brush is sturdy and very soft. I haven't seen any bristles fall out yet, so I'm happy with it.

This is what I bought to get the gift with purchase:

Matte setting powder on the left and a white shimmer on the right.
I love love love the shimmer. You only need the lightest touch for tons of highlight and it's just a gorgeous dewy finish.
The matte pressed powder is only so so. You have to really dig to get the powder out. I need to find a good loose matte powder I think.

This matte lip cream is incredible. I love the color. (Called proper) It is a very orangey coral. I love an orange lip so much. The formula is great too. It is so so creamy and dries down after about half an hour to a smei matte finish. It isn't drying at all!
I definitely feel like this was a great purchase, even with the negatives in there.
